A fan set to move clockwise (opposite the direction for summer) and run at low speed creates an updraft. This pulls cold air up to the ceiling and more evenly distributes the warmth the room.

Fan Direction for Summer and Winter Summer Switch a fan to counterclockwise in the summer. Running your fan with the blades moving counterclockwise helps create a downdraft, pushing cooler air down toward you. That breeze, like a "wind chill," allows you to turn up the air conditioning thermostat, but still feel comfortable.

To switch between winter and summer modes on a Pull Chain AC motor ceiling fan, follow these steps: Turn off the fan and wait for the blades to stop. Use a step ladder to access the fan. Locate the switch on the fan housing. Flip the switch to change the fan blade direction. Turn on the fan and enjoy the new airflow.
